Lets have a look at our last 14 games
Liverpool 2-1 Wigan
A narrow victory against a poor team, we got an early goal and didnt threaten much after that until Nando popped up with a second
Portsmouth 2-0 Liverpool
Away from home and seemed happy to sit and hopefully sneak something on the break but even after the scored there first we never looked like scoring
Liverpool 2-0 Wolves
Shocking first half in with we created very little, it took a dodgy red card for Wolves to open them up and a great header from Gerrard.
Aston Villa 0-1 Liverpool
A shockingly dull game in which we flooded the middle of the park and were more worried about what Villa could do to us. A winner in the last min from out jewel in the crown but a hardly deserved 3 points.
Reading 1-1 Liverpool
We go a goal down to a team fighting relegation from the Championship and its takes a dodgy enough cross come shot from Gerrard to go in at half time 1-1. Come out for the second half thinking we will go on to win when in the end we were lucky to escape with the draw.
Liverpool 1-2 Reading
At home. Against Reading. Reading!! We need a own goal to go a goal up and what do we do in the second half? We sit and try and protect out lead. Against Reading. Reading!! Shocking performance.
Stoke 1-1 Liverpool
We got a draw out of this one and we should thank our selves lucky we did. Yes i know that scored late on but as soon as we scored (from a set piece) they were all over us and had about 100 corners as we just sat back and invited them on
Liverpool 2-0 Spurs
The turning point. A scrappy scrappy game and a hard fought win but there was some hope after this one. Not pretty to watch but a good 3 points and everyone is starting to feel good again.
Wolves 0-0 Liverpool
And then we are straight back to watching muck again. Another terrible game to watch (is anyone seeing a pattern here!) in which we could have easily been beat but again Rafa seemed happy to come away with a point. Against Wolves. Wolves!!
Liverpool 2-0 Bolton
Another own goal and one from Kuyt gives us the 3 points in a game that will hardly live in the memory. 3 points against a team that plays similar football to us!
Liverpool 1 - 0 Everton
A game that suits our style of play down to the ground, lots of long balls and loads of tackles, the winning goal comes from a set piece but the game will be remembered for the yellow and red cards rather then the football played. In fairness though these games are always like this.
Arsenal 1-0 Liverpool
Again flood the midfield and stop them from playing, another terrible game to watch and we just about came alive after they scored.
Liverpool 1-0 Unirea Urziceni
Another snooze-fest. Yeah they sat back but it was sad to see how for we have become trying to unlock a defense. A difficult game to watch for any fan.
Man City 0-0 Liverpool
There was a rumor going round after the match that the people in Eastlands had to sound a horn after the match to wake everyone up and tell them to go home. A shockingly poor match which just about summed up our style of play at the moment
